It's not my software, it's the data from Tesla.

There are no option codes on any Inventory M3 that indicate which AP hardware is onboard. Only the AP software level (AP/EAP/FSD).

The option codes for MS and MX do include AP Hardware level.

There's 86 currently for sale, but already 96 have been sold or removed from being listed.
